Senior Developer
Job in
Huntsville, Madison County, Alabama, 35801, USA
Listed on 2026-05-22
Listing for:
Kforce
Full Time
position Listed on 2026-05-22
Job specializations:
-
IT/Tech
Data Engineer, Data Analyst, Data Warehousing, Database Administrator
Job Description & How to Apply Below
Duties:
* Develop ETL mappings to extract data from a source data system (databases, files, etc.), transform the data based on business requirements and load the data into a target data system (databases, files, etc.)
* Conduct performance tuning of the mappings developed to ensure that the data is extracted, transformed, and loaded in a reasonable amount of time based on the requirements
* Develop Business Intelligence (BI) reports using BI software and perform unit testing of the reports developed
* Work on multiple phases of the Development Life Cycle (requirements, design, development, testing and deployment) of BI Dashboard and reports
* Develop required documentation in support of the development life cycle
* Experienced in writing complex statements, scripts, stored procedures, triggers, and views implement business intelligence and data warehousing solutions
* Esri products experience, ARGIS online, Python, Tomcat administration, C#, shell scripting, AWS
* Solid foundation in, and application of, data warehousing and reporting platform concepts with ability to recommend solutions and drive best practices
* Proficiency with Power BI, data analysis, data query, data aggregation, data visualization, software development, system architecture, data transformation, data management, and big data technology
* Capable of utilizing Extract, Transform, Load (ETL) processes
* Familiarity with multiple business intelligence environments is preferred
* Applicants selected will be subject to a government security investigation and must meet eligibility requirements for access to classified information
Position Requirements
10+ Years
work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×